Mobile Craftsperson Painter – Suffolk (3 months Fixed Term Contract)
Salary: £15.27 per hour; Hours: 40 hours per week; Ref: IP387
Join the Orwell Team. We look for a skilled Craftsperson Painter to deliver high‑quality decorating across our properties.
What you’ll be doing:
- Complete internal and external painting and decorating to a high standard.
- Carry out minor pre‑painting repairs.
- Keep work areas clean, tidy and safe.
- Report repairs, defects or safety concerns promptly.
- Sourcing materials efficiently and cost effectively.
- Work closely with colleagues to improve the service.
- Liaise with residents to support a positive customer experience.
- Follow Health & Safety, COSHH and lone‑working procedures.
- Maintain accurate records on our systems.
What you’ll bring:
- 5+ years' painting experience.
- Experience working in customer‑facing environments.
- General carpentry skills.
- Strong understanding of Health & Safety, COSHH and risk assessments.
- A proactive, self‑motivated approach.
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
- Good time management and flexibility.
- Confident communication skills.
- Full driving licence (essential).
- NVQ Level 2 in Painting & Decorating (desirable).

How to prepare for a job interview at Orwell Housing Association
✨Know Your Craft
Make sure you brush up on your painting techniques and any relevant carpentry skills. Be ready to discuss your past projects and how you achieved high-quality results. This will show that you’re not just experienced, but also passionate about your work.
✨Safety First
Familiarise yourself with Health & Safety regulations, COSHH, and risk assessments. Be prepared to talk about how you’ve implemented these in previous roles. This will demonstrate your commitment to maintaining a safe working environment.
✨Customer Service Savvy
Since the role involves liaising with residents, think of examples where you’ve provided excellent customer service. Highlight your communication skills and how you’ve handled any tricky situations to ensure a positive experience for clients.
✨Show Your Team Spirit
While you’ll be working independently, teamwork is key. Share experiences where you collaborated with colleagues to improve service delivery. This will show that you can work well both solo and as part of a team, which is crucial for this role.
